Apple clarified on Wednesday that it has by no means offered the information collected by its Siri voice assistant or used it to create advertising profiles, simply days after settling a case through which it confronted such accusations.

The iPhone maker final week paid $95 million to settle a category motion lawsuit through which plaintiffs alleged it routinely recorded their non-public conversations after they activated Siri unintentionally, and disclosed these conversations to 3rd events akin to advertisers.

Voice assistants usually react when folks use “sizzling phrases” akin to “Hey, Siri.”

The corporate denied these claims and didn’t admit to them in its settlement final week, through which tens of hundreds of thousands of Apple prospects could obtain as much as $20 per Siri-enabled machine, akin to iPhones and Apple Watches.

“Apple has by no means used Siri information to construct advertising profiles, by no means made it accessible for promoting, and by no means offered it to anybody for any objective,” Apple stated on Wednesday.

Apple issued the assertion after social media customers and commentators interpreted the settlement as affirmation that the allegations have been true.

In its assertion, the Cupertino, California-based firm stated that sure options require real-time enter from Apple servers and it is just in such instances that Siri makes use of as little information as doable to ship an correct outcome.

“Apple doesn’t retain audio recordings of Siri interactions until customers explicitly decide in to assist enhance Siri, and even then, the recordings are used solely for that objective,” Apple stated, including that it’ll proceed creating applied sciences to make Siri much more non-public.

The same lawsuit on behalf of customers of Google’s Voice Assistant is pending within the San Jose, California federal courtroom. The plaintiffs are represented by the identical regulation corporations as within the Apple case.
